CheckUP is an independent not-for-profit organisation dedicated to creating healthier communities and reducing health inequities. We pursue this by working collaboratively at the strategic, regional, and local level to lead improvements in health. We design and facilitate the delivery of efficient and effective healthcare solutions. As experts in made-to-order health programs, we connect the right

people and organisations to deliver a range of innovative healthcare services for hard-to-reach individuals and communities. We have an established footprint in almost 200 communities across Queensland and the Northern Territory, and our initiatives support people living in rural and remote geographical areas, as well as those with poor access due to social or economic barriers. Are you, or do you know, an Aboriginal or Torres Strait Islander student passionate about a career in health? The Puggy Hunter Memorial Scholarship Scheme (PHMSS) is here to support that journey!

Named in honour of the incredible Dr. Arnold ‘Puggy’ Hunter, this scholarship provides financial, cultural, and mentoring support to help students succeed.

✅ Who: Aboriginal and/or Torres Strait Islander students in entry-level health courses (Allied Health, Nursing, Midwifery, Medicine, Dentistry & more).
💰 What: Up to $15,000 per year ($7,500 part-time) for the duration of your course.
🗓️ When: Applications open Monday, 1st September 2025.

The new National Lung Cancer Screening Program is now live, offering free low-dose CT scans to detect lung cancer early.

You may be eligible if you are 50-70, have a smoking history, and show no symptoms. For health professionals, free CPD-accredited training and resources are available to help identify and refer patients.

Information for both patients and providers, including full eligibility criteria and all resources, is available on the Department of Health and Aged Care website.
